To use Furion, your server must be running WordPress 4.3 or higher, PHP5.5 or higher, and mysql 5 or higher. Below is a list of items you should ensure your host can comply with.

THEME INSTALLATION


To install Furion you must have a working version of WordPress already installed. Make sure your installed Wordpress version is 4.3 or higher. You also need to have PHP 5.5 or higher versions and MySQL 5.0 to function correctly. If you need help installing WordPress, follow the instructions in WordPress Codex

When you purchase Furion, you need to download our theme package on from Themeforest.

Extract our full package, then you will see all the files and folders, including 02 .zip files and 03 folders. Below is a full list of everything that is included when you download our theme, along with a short description of each item.

  • Furion.zip - This is the theme file you need to add to install theme
  • Furion-child.zip - The child theme just for users who want to make code changes
  • Plugins folder - Contains the necessary plugins used for Furion theme
    1. K2T-shortcodes.zip - A plugin which includes all shortcodes for theme which helps you build your own pages
    2. js_composer.zip - Visual Composer - the most popular page builder for WordPress
    3. Advanced-custom-fields-pro.zip - A graphic user interface layer for custom fields
    4. K2T-portfolio.zip - Allows you to create portfolio to show your works
    5. Revslider.zip - The Revolution Slider which creates beautiful image sliders for your site
  • Documentation folder - Contains the document providing you with basic guides to use Furion theme
  • Sample-Data folder - Contains 01 .xml file and 01 .zip file.
    1. Furion.wordpress.xml - Includes all dummy data
    2. Home2-Furion.zip - Includes Revolution slider setting data of Homepage 2

1. Are You Sure You Want To Do This?

If you get the “Are You Sure You Want To Do This” message when installing Furion via WordPress, it means you have an upload file size limit. Install Furion via FTP if this happens, or call your hosting company and ask them to increase the limit.

The easiest way to import our demo content is to use our One Click Importer. To import our demo content, please see the steps below.

  • Step 1: Login into your WordPress Dashboard

  • Step 2: Go to Appearance >>> Theme Options

  • Step 3: Scrolling to bottom, you will see a button One Click Install, click on that and confirm to install sample data.
  • Step 4: Selecting one of three icons to carry out to import demo content. (1) Click to "Install base demo content"; (2) Click to "Furion full"; (3) Click to "Furion Mini Databas"
  • Step 5: Then, an installing box will appear, check the box and click to "Start to import now"
  • Step 6: The process of importing dummy content may take some minutes, so you don't interrupt/cancel the importing process.

  • Step 7: Done! You can go to visit your site

How To Import XML Files

To install sample data, please following these steps below:

  • Step 0 - Make sure you have installed Furion theme and all required & recommended plugins

  • Step 1 - Go to Tools >>> Import, then click to "WordPress" and wait until installation is finished

  • Step 2 - If it is not yet installed before, you have to install it by clicking on Install Now
  • Step 3 - After installed successfully, click on Activate Plugin & Run Importer
  • Step 4 - When the installation is done, go ahead and click to "Choose File" button and import Furion-wordpress-import.xml file. Don't cancel the importing process
  • Step 5 - When you see the message "All done. Have fun!", you will know that the import process is done. Note: you may need to re-import the second time if the data is large.

  • And now you finished!

  • Step 6 - Done, then you have to set Homepage, Menu, Widgets for your site

NOTE: You can get the .xml file by going to Tools >> Export >> Choose file and click "Download Export File". In the screenshot above, we have exported all content demo data. Then we got the file named "content-export.xml"

How To Import Revolution Slider

To install revolution slider, please following these steps below:

  • Step 1: First, go to Revolution Slider >> Import Slider
  • Step 2: Choose .zip file to upload and import. Click "Import Slider" to finish!

  • Step 3: In case you want to export slider from a website, you can go to Revolution Slider. And then hover to the slide that you might want to export data. Click to the down arrow sign >> Export Slider
